Report of the EVDI Conference 2011

Richard Ewers

The annual European Veterinary Diagnostic Imaging Conference 2011 was held in London from 31 August – 3 September.  This exciting location attracted 223 delegates from all over Europe and far beyond.  The organising committee of Christopher Lamb, Elizabeth Baines, Livia Benigni, Nuria Corzo, Panagiotis Mantis, Giliola Spattini and Antje Wigger did a splendid job of providing interesting venues for the high quality scientific presentations and giving us the opportunity to explore the many sights and sounds of the city.

Dear Colleagues and Friends,


It is with great sadness we inform you of the recent death of Professor Robert Wrigley, who will always be remembered by his invaluable contribution to Veterinary Diagnostic Imaging. Professor Wrigley was an active member of EAVDI and ECVDI. Our thoughts are with his family and friends during this difficult time. He has been a source of inspiration to all, and many of us are so thankful to have known him.

Professor Robert Wrigley completed his Bachelor of Veterinary Science at the University of Sydney, his Masters at Colorado State University and Diploma in Veterinary Radiology from the Royal College of Veterinary Surgeons. He rejoined the Faculty after a 28 year appointment as Professor of Veterinary Diagnostic Imaging at Colorado State University. 
Professor Wrigley was a Diplomate of the American College of Veterinary Radiology and the European College of Veterinary Diagnostic Imaging and had an international reputation in diagnostic imaging, including ultrasonography, digital radiography and . His research interests included development of optimal veterinary imaging presets for computed radiography systems, thoracic radiology of small animals and ultrasonography of acute abdomen. 
Publication.-Professor Wrigley is a co-author of the Handbook of Small Animal Radiological Diagnosis and has published many papers on diagnostic imaging.
